Transaction 721961e3860d93642e27a7fd0d256aed7dd814e777436e515d7c2df8f32a9a95
1 Input
1 Output
-
721961e3860d93642e27a7fd0d256aed7dd814e777436e515d7c2df8f32a9a95:0
- value
- 150042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c386689f33155609d5a2f70ca42f2edb86783d4f OP_EQUAL
- address
- 3KWrhq4UrnSDX53W7gsBNnMRJvpiBjbvEg